How To Choose a Lawn Care Provider

Lawn care companies can restore your landscape to a healthy, lush condition with treatments like insect prevention, weed control, and fertilization. Below, we guide you through the main criteria when choosing the best residential lawn care provider for you.

Assess Years of Experience

Look for a lawn care provider that's been servicing lawns in Flowing Wells for at least five years. An established company will have good insight into the lawn care challenges, specific climate, soil properties, and common pests. They'll also know the most effective timing key treatments throughout the year.

Evaluate Offered Services

Essential lawn treatments include aeration, weed control, and fertilization. Many providers also offer extra services such as tree trimming, lime treatment, and seeding. Your provider should consider your desired outcomes for your lawn and customize your plan accordingly.

Examine Product Offerings

Professional lawn care providers use high-quality herbicides, fertilizers, and other products approved for residential use. You can also ask the company about organic treatment options if you’d prefer to have fewer harsh chemicals on your lawn.

Look For Customized Lawn Care Plans

Beware of companies that use a one-size-fits-all approach. The best lawn professionals craft service plans for your unique needs. After reviewing a lawn care plan, you should understand exactly what treatments your provider will use, and on what schedule.

Evaluate Responsiveness and Communication

Throughout the process, you want a lawn care company that is responsive, personable, and proactive with communication. They should answer questions, remind you about upcoming visits, alert you to any issues, and work to understand your goals for your lawn.

Check Reviews and Ask Neighbors for Referrals

Online reviews on sites like Yelp, the Better Business Bureau (BBB), and Google Reviews are good indicators of a company’s service record. You can also ask for referrals from neighbors who have previously hired lawn care providers in Flowing Wells.

Lawn Care Services in Flowing Wells

Lawn care providers in Flowing Wells may offer a variety of services. Popular services offered by lawn care professionals include the following:

  • Soil Care: Your local lawn professional can test the pH balance of your soil and improve it by adding lime. This helps ensure that your lawn gets all the nutrients it needs.
  • Aeration: Aerating your lawn involves making tiny holes to help it grow better. The holes let air, water, and nutrients circulate within the soil more easily.
  • Seeding/Overseeding: Seeding and overseeding introduce grass seed to your lawn to fill bare or sparse patches. Seeding requires fully turning over the soil and is often a one-time undertaking. Overseeding involves scattering grass seed as needed.
  • Pest Control: If insects such as grubs and beetles are damaging your lawn, many local lawn care companies can provide pest control services. Make sure that anyone applying pesticides on your property has proper EPA certification.
  • Weed Control: Lawn care specialists can remove weeds through manual methods or chemical treatments. This makes more room for your grass and plants to grow.
  • Fertilization: Using fertilizer helps it grow more quickly, boosts plant health, and boosts resistance to diseases. Ask your lawn specialist about options for natural fertilizers.

The style of lawn care that will work best for you depends on the amount of money you want to spend and the amount of work you want to do. Using a full-service lawn care company will cost more money, but will require you to perform the least manual labor. On the other end of the spectrum, handling everything on your own will eliminate the need to pay for labor, but will require the most hard work and planning. Subscription lawn care companies are somewhere between these two options — they provide the materials, and you do the work.
